Ansgar Meyer

Ansgar Meyer (born April 24, 1965 in Lorup ) is a brigadier general of the Army of the German Armed Forces and has been in command of Train Advise and Assist Command North (TAAC-N) and contingent leader of the German Resolute Support contingent in Mazar-e Sharif ( Afghanistan ) since August 2020 .

Military career

Training and first uses

Meyer joined the German Armed Forces in 1984 as a conscript with the 523 tank battalion in Lingen (Ems) , where he trained as a reserve officer until 1986 . There followed the 1987-1988 troops genus-specific training as a tank officer in the Tank Battalion 314 in Oldenburg . It joined several platoon leader uses to: from 1988 to 1990 as a platoon leader in the Tank Battalion 523 from 1990 to 1991 as the anti-tank platoon commander in Battalion 522 in Fuerstenau from 1991 to 1992 at the Panzer Lehr Battalion 94 in Munster , and 1,992 to 1,993 in the Panzer Lehr Battalion 93 also in Munster . In the same battalion, the Panzerlehrbataillon 93, Meyer was employed as an S6 officer from 1993 to 1994, and from 1994 to 1998 as a company commander of the 2nd Company . From 1998 to 1999 he was employed as a lecture hall leader in officer training at the armored troop school in Munster, before completing the general staff course at the command academy of the German Armed Forces in Hamburg from 1999 to 2001 .

Service as a staff officer

The first assignment as a staff officer led Meyer from 2001 to 2003 as a staff officer G3 to the Army Command in Koblenz . He then completed the British General Staff Training at the Joint Command and Staff College in Shrivenham ( United Kingdom ) from 2003 to 2004 . From 2004 to 2006 Meyer was Chief of Staff of the Panzer Grenadier Brigade 41 Vorpommern in Torgelow . This was followed from 2006 to 2008 as battalion commander of tank battalion 413, also in Torgelow. From 2008 to 2009 Meyer was a consultant in Section I 3 Internal and Social Situation of the Armed Forces in the command staff of the Armed Forces in the Federal Ministry of Defense in Bonn . From 2010 to 2012 he was employed as a consultant and personnel manager in the Personnel Department at the Federal Ministry of Defense, based in Bonn. From 2013 to 2014 Meyer was Head of Division III 1.2 in the Army Personnel Management subdivision in the Federal Office for Personnel Management of the Bundeswehr in Cologne , and from 2014 to 2015 he was subdivision head of the same subdivision. From 2015 to 2016 he was employed as a sub-department head of operations abroad in the command armed forces base in Bonn. From 2016 to 2018 Meyer was Head of Division P II Personnel Development Military Personnel; Individual personnel management of officers to B 3 and higher rated posts including officers AMK / BAMAD ; Coordination of domestic military personnel in the personnel department at the Federal Ministry of Defense in Bonn.

Service as a general

On June 7, 2018, Meyer took over command of Panzerbrigade 21 in Augustdorf from Brigadier General Heico Huebner . On June 15, 2019, he was appointed Brigadier General in this post. On July 10, 2020, Meyer handed over command of the brigade to the then Colonel Stephan Willer . On August 20, 2020, Meyer became the successor of Brigadier General Jürgen Brötz , Commander Train Advise and Assist Command North (TAAC-N) and contingent leader of the German contingent Resolute Support in Mazar-e Sharif ( Afghanistan ).

Federal Defense Minister Annegret Kramp-Karrenbauer announced on June 15, 2021 that Meyer would be the new commander of the Special Forces Command from September 2021 . He is there to Markus Kreitmayr replace, against the service- and criminal investigations are conducted.
